1 Elijah has a coin.

Elijah says,
“I predict that the probability of flipping a head on this coin is 50%”

(a) Name the type of probability that Elijah has given.

, 2 Elise wants to investigate the relationship between the size of mammals and the size of
the fruits and seeds that these mammals eat. This is her plan.




DO NOT WRITE IN THIS AREA
Hypothesis
• Can body mass and skull shape predict the type of seed and fruit eaten by different
mammal species?
Data collection
• Skull measurements will be collected from museums for two adult males and two adult
females for each mammal species.
• The data will be collected for 100 mammals. Any missing data will be sourced from
the internet.
• The size of the seeds and fruits that the 100 mammals eat will be recorded using
information collected from existing databases.


Discuss the appropriateness of Elise’s hypothesis and her data collection strategy.
